useragent es un paquete de npm que permite analizar los agentes de usuario en aplicaciones Node.js. Este paquete es útil para determinar el tipo de dispositivo, navegador y sistema operativo que está utilizando un usuario, lo que puede ayudar a personalizar la experiencia del usuario en función de su entorno. Aunque useragent
ofrece una solución sólida para el análisis de agentes de usuario, existen otras bibliotecas en el ecosistema de JavaScript que también proporcionan funcionalidades similares. Aquí hay algunas alternativas:
express-useragent
es una excelente opción.react-device-detect
es una opción muy conveniente.ua-parser-js
es una excelente opción que ofrece gran flexibilidad.Para ver cómo se comparan estas bibliotecas, consulta el siguiente enlace: Comparando express-useragent vs react-device-detect vs ua-parser-js vs useragent.